How we calculate these estimates

Starting from the reliable SEO data indicating approximately 4,463 organic search visitors per month, we estimate paid search traffic by applying typical industry benchmarks for beauty and skincare e-commerce sites, where paid traffic often ranges from 20% to 40% of organic traffic. A mid-range estimate of 1,200 paid search visitors per month is used based on moderate brand recognition and marketing spend. For total monthly traffic, we consider common traffic channel distributions: organic (approx. 52%), paid search (approx. 14%), direct (approx. 20%), social media (approx. 10%), and referral (approx. 4%), resulting in an estimated total of about 8,500 visitors monthly. Conversion rates for niche beauty e-commerce stores typically range between 2% and 4%, with higher rates possible due to curated premium product selection and good customer service reputation; we select 3.5% as a realistic conversion rate. The average order value (AOV) is estimated by analyzing product pricing on the store, which includes skincare, supplements, and beauty tools generally priced between £20 to £100, with many popular items around £40-£50; converting to USD and considering mix, an AOV of $60 is plausible. Monthly revenue is then approximated by multiplying total monthly visitors by conversion rate and AOV: 8,500 * 3.5% * $60 ≈ $160,000. The primary currency is GBP as the site is UK-based and prices are displayed in pounds sterling. The industry vertical is beauty and skincare e-commerce, focusing on premium, curated global beauty products from Korea, Japan, and the USA. This methodology integrates reliable SEO traffic data, ecommerce performance metrics, industry traffic channel benchmarks, typical conversion rates in beauty retail, product pricing analysis, store maturity inferred from domain age and customer reviews, and market positioning as a premium curated retailer focused on UK and US customers.
